What Month Should I Claim Benefits?

I want my retirement benefits to begin precisely on the date I turn 70 (i.e. - 5/21/47), what month then do I indicate I want the benefits to begin May or June ? Is there proration by the birth date within the month ?

You will want to claim benefits effective with May 2017. It doesn't matter what day of the month you were born, you will be paid for the full month and receive the maximum number of delayed retirement credits. Social Security benefits are paid in the month following the month for which they are due, so your payment for May will be paid in June.
